Output 23f038fb256aaa31e278a792c3a5d0ee329a13f943b319c445804708ea53e09c:0

value
13380000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 9a5a9705e8d626b971fd45a17dcbc0b186692ab6 OP_EQUALVERIFY OP_CHECKSIG
address
1F59aqmayY283oGXRHY8eRzrDmMtekjDyS
transaction
23f038fb256aaa31e278a792c3a5d0ee329a13f943b319c445804708ea53e09c
spent
true